Dallas, TX (September 11, 2025) – Authorities in North Dallas responded to a vehicle collision with injuries that occurred on Riverfall Dr during the evening of September 10. The crash, reported around 7:23 p.m., prompted emergency services to respond swiftly to the 7800 block of Riverfall Dr.
Initial reports indicated that the incident resulted in injuries, though the number of individuals hurt and the extent of their injuries remain undisclosed. Emergency medical services arrived on scene shortly after the crash was reported, working to assess and care for those involved.
While full details surrounding the cause of the collision have not yet been released, authorities have launched an investigation to determine what led to the crash. Responders remained on-site to manage the scene, gather witness statements, and coordinate care for the injured. The current condition of those involved has not been publicly confirmed.
